Long Description The Semikron SKN2000/04 is a high-current stud-mounted power diode designed for demanding industrial rectifier applications requiring maximum current handling capability. This device features a robust DO-205AB stud-mount package with M20 thread for secure mechanical mounting and excellent thermal transfer to the heat sink. Key applications include high-power DC power supplies for electroplating and electrolysis processes, battery charging systems for industrial and traction batteries, AC-DC rectifiers for motor drives and industrial equipment, and DC power sources for welding equipment. The diode provides low forward voltage drop of 1.1V at rated current for maximum efficiency, high surge current capability (Ifsm = 28kA) for reliable operation during fault conditions, and excellent thermal performance with Rth(j-c) of 0.03 K/W. The hermetically sealed ceramic housing ensures long-term reliability in harsh industrial environments. Manufacturing follows IATF 16949 quality standards with 100% testing including forward voltage measurement, reverse leakage testing, and thermal impedance verification.

Frequently Asked Questions

What applications is the SKN2000/04 best suited for?

The SKN2000/04 is optimized for very high-current rectification applications: Electroplating Power Supplies - DC rectifiers for chrome, nickel, and copper plating baths requiring 1000-2000A at 6-48V

Electrolysis Systems - Chlor-alkali production, water electrolysis for hydrogen generation

Battery Charging - Traction battery chargers for forklifts, mining equipment, electric vehicles

DC Welding Power Sources - High-current DC welding machines for industrial applications

Industrial DC Power - Large DC motor drives, electromagnetic separators, crane systems. Key requirements: Low voltage (400V sufficient for most applications), very high current (1000-2000A), continuous operation, high reliability. The stud-mount design allows direct heatsink mounting for optimal thermal performance.

How do I mount and cool the SKN2000/04 properly?

Proper mounting and cooling for SKN2000/04: Heatsink Selection - Use water-cooled or heavy forced-air heatsink with thermal resistance <0.02 K/W. Required for 2000A continuous operation

Thermal Interface - Apply thin layer (50-100μm) of high-performance thermal paste (thermal conductivity >4 W/mK) to stud and base

Mounting Torque - Tighten to 40-50 Nm using proper tools. Over-tightening can damage ceramic housing

Electrical Connections - Use copper busbars with adequate cross-section (>400mm²) for 2000A. Ensure proper torque on terminals

Cooling System - Water cooling: 10-20 L/min flow rate. Forced air: >1000 CFM with large heatsink

Temperature Monitoring - Install thermocouple or NTC sensor on heatsink near diode base. Shutdown system if >85°C. Proper thermal management is critical for reliable operation at rated current.

What protection is needed for SKN2000/04 in rectifier circuits?

SKN2000/04 protection requirements: Overcurrent Protection - Semiconductor fuses with I2t rating below diode capability (I2t = 800,000 A²s). Fast-acting fuses recommended

Voltage Transient Protection - RC snubbers (100Ω + 0.1μF) across each diode to suppress switching transients

Surge Protection - MOVs across AC input to protect against line surges and lightning

Inrush Limiting - NTC thermistors or soft-start circuit to limit capacitor charging current

Thermal Protection - Temperature sensors on heatsink with shutdown at 85°C case temperature

Reverse Voltage - Ensure 50% margin: 400V diode for <267V peak reverse voltage applications

Current Sharing - For parallel operation, use matched diodes and ensure symmetrical layout with equal trace lengths. Proper protection extends diode lifetime and prevents catastrophic failures.

Can I parallel SKN2000/04 diodes for even higher current?

Parallel operation of SKN2000/04 diodes requires careful design: Current Sharing - Use diodes from same production batch with matched forward voltage characteristics. Positive temperature coefficient helps balance current

Derating - Parallel at 80% of theoretical total current to account for imbalance. Two diodes = 3200A usable, not 4000A

Symmetrical Layout - Keep busbar connections as symmetrical as possible. Equal length and impedance for all parallel paths

Individual Protection - Each diode should have its own fuse for protection

Thermal Management - Each diode needs its own heatsink or separate cooling channel. Monitor each diode temperature

Testing - Measure current in each branch with current probes to verify sharing. Adjust layout if imbalance >10%. For very high currents (>3000A), consider using larger single diodes or specialized rectifier assemblies.

How does SKN2000/04 compare to other high-current diodes?

SKN2000/04 competitive advantages: Forward Voltage - 1.1V typical is among the lowest in 2000A class, reducing conduction losses by 10-15% compared to competitors

Thermal Performance - Rth(j-c) of 0.03 K/W provides excellent heat dissipation, enabling higher current density

Surge Capability - 28kA surge current rating is industry-leading for reliable fault handling

Package Design - DO-205AB with M20 thread is industry standard, ensuring compatibility with existing equipment

Quality - IATF 16949 certification with 100% testing ensures consistent performance

Availability - Stock availability at LiTong Electronics ensures short lead times. Competitors may offer slightly lower VF but sacrifice surge capability, or offer higher current ratings at significantly higher cost. The SKN2000/04 provides optimal balance for industrial rectification.
